Head to Tomar to visit the famous Convent of Christ complex, once a stronghold of the Templars in the 12th-century. Afterwards, continue to the city of Coimbra, once the capital of Portugal and a student city, home to the oldest university in the country. The best time to visit Portugal depends on what you are planning to do. For the best weather, sightseeing, as well as beaches, the best time to visit is between May and September. July and August are the peak months, especially at the beaches, and it gets really hot for sightseeing in the cities. For milder weather for sightseeing, the best ...

Driving to Portugal from UK avoiding tolls is very possible. You will still travel down the western side of France, with the route relying heavily on the A28 and N10 toll free roads. Once into Spain, the total toll cost taking you into Portugal is just €20.Explore Portugal's medieval castles, cobblestone villages, captivating cities and golden beaches with Lonely Planet. Perfect for first-time visitors, you'll love soaking up the culture during guided tuk-tuk tours, an evening of fado, and a flamenco show.FlixBus operates a bus from Seville to Estação Rodoviária de Lisboa Oriente 3 times a day. Tickets cost €35 - €55 and the journey takes 6h 40m. Alternatively, you can take a train from Seville to Lisbon via Merida, Badajoz, and Entroncamento in around 10h 31m.
